What is the website of Obninsk State University of Nuclear Energy Technology? Obninsk State University of Nuclear Energy Technology is a famous Russian university of nuclear energy technology. It was founded in 1953 and provides undergraduate and master's degree education. Website: www.iate.obninsk.ru Obninsk Institute for Nuclear Power Engineering (IATE) is a prestigious nuclear power technology university in Russia and even in the world. The university is located in Obninsk, Kaluga Oblast, Russia, a small city famous for its outstanding contributions in the field of nuclear energy science. Obninsk is not only the cradle of Russian nuclear energy research, but also the birthplace of the world's first nuclear power plant. As an institution of higher learning focusing on nuclear energy technology education and research, Obninsk Institute for Nuclear Power Engineering, IATE, has been committed to cultivating top talents in the field of nuclear energy and promoting the innovation and development of nuclear energy technology since its establishment in 1953. History and development of Obninsk State University of Nuclear EnergyThe history of Obninsk State University of Nuclear Technology can be traced back to the 1950s. At that time, the Soviet Union was in a stage of rapid development of nuclear energy technology and urgently needed to train a group of high-quality nuclear energy technical talents. In 1953, with the support of the Soviet government, Obninsk Institute of Nuclear Technology was formally established, becoming the first higher education institution in the Soviet Union specializing in nuclear energy technology education. In the early days of the school, the main task of the school was to train nuclear engineers and scientists, and provide technical support and talent reserves for the Soviet nuclear energy industry. As time goes by, Obninsk State University of Nuclear Technology has gradually developed into a comprehensive university, which not only provides undergraduate and master's education related to nuclear energy technology, but also offers a number of interdisciplinary majors related to nuclear energy, such as nuclear physics, nuclear chemistry, radiation safety, etc. The school's teaching and research scope covers all aspects of the nuclear energy field, from the design and operation of nuclear reactors to the treatment and disposal of nuclear waste, from nuclear medicine to the environmental impact assessment of nuclear energy, all of which reflect the school's comprehensiveness and foresight in the field of nuclear energy technology. Entering the 21st century, Obninsk State University of Nuclear Technology continues to maintain its leading position in the field of nuclear energy technology. The school maintains close cooperation with the Russian Academy of Sciences, the Russian State Atomic Energy Corporation (Rosatom) and other institutions, and participates in many national and international nuclear energy research projects. At the same time, the school also actively expands international cooperation and establishes cooperative relations with many top universities and research institutions in Europe, Asia and America to jointly promote the global development of nuclear energy technology. Educational system of Obninsk State Nuclear Technical UniversityThe educational system of Obninsk State University of Nuclear Technology is centered on nuclear energy technology, while taking into account the development of other related disciplines. The school provides education at multiple levels, including undergraduate, master and doctoral degrees, covering multiple professional directions in the field of nuclear energy. Undergraduate education is the basic education stage of the school. Students mainly learn the basic theories and practical skills of nuclear energy technology, such as nuclear reactor principles, nuclear fuel cycle, radiation protection, etc. The school also pays special attention to the cultivation of students' practical ability. Through laboratory teaching and internship projects, students can be exposed to the actual operation and problem solving of the nuclear energy industry during their school years. Master's education is the key education stage of Obninsk State University of Nuclear Technology, which aims to cultivate senior nuclear energy technical talents with independent research ability and innovative thinking. The master's program not only covers the cutting-edge fields of nuclear energy technology, but also places special emphasis on the cultivation of interdisciplinary comprehensive capabilities. Students can choose different research directions, such as nuclear reactor engineering, nuclear materials science, nuclear safety and protection, and conduct independent research under the guidance of their tutors. Most of the school's master's graduates work in the Russian State Atomic Energy Corporation or other internationally renowned nuclear energy companies, becoming the backbone of the nuclear energy field. Doctoral education is the highest level of education at Obninsk State University of Nuclear Technology, and is mainly aimed at scholars who wish to conduct in-depth research in the field of nuclear energy. Under the guidance of their supervisors, doctoral students conduct high-level scientific research and write doctoral dissertations. The school provides doctoral students with rich research resources, including advanced laboratory equipment, rich research data and extensive international cooperation opportunities. Many doctoral students have published many high-level academic papers during their time at school and presented their research results at international academic conferences.
